Omaha Police are looking for a man's missing guns, after the victim says he had 12 stolen from his home Thursday.
Just before 11:00 Thursday night, police were called to the area of 30th and Titus, where a man told officers he had a family member over earlier in the day. That family member had friends with him.
The relative left the house, while the two friends stayed behind.
When the family member returned to the house, the two others were gone, and 12 guns were missing from the home, along with more than 1000 rounds of various ammunition.
The Omaha Police Department would like to remind gun owners to keep their firearms locked up in order to prevent thefts such as the one above. It is also recommended that gun owners record the serial numbers of their firearms, in order to make them easier to locate in the event they are stolen.
